Skip to content

Commit

Permalink
Merge branch 'master' of https://github.com/NREL/OpenStudio-HPXML int…
Browse files Browse the repository at this point in the history
…o ansi_301_2022_cfis

# Conflicts:
#	HPXMLtoOpenStudio/measure.xml
  • Loading branch information
shorowit committed Jul 2, 2024
2 parents aefb49b + e10e41e commit cb1bd15
Show file tree
Hide file tree
Showing 60 changed files with 3,148 additions and 1,409 deletions.
18 changes: 9 additions & 9 deletions BuildResidentialHPXML/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-2238,7 +2238,7 @@ The user-specified temperature (e.g., 17F or 5F) for the above heating capacity
- **Name:** ``heat_pump_heating_capacity_retention_temp``
- **Type:** ``Double``

- **Units:** ``deg-F``
- **Units:** ``F``

- **Required:** ``false``

Expand Down Expand Up @@ -2314,7 +2314,7 @@ The temperature below which the heat pump compressor is disabled. If both this a
- **Name:** ``heat_pump_compressor_lockout_temp``
- **Type:** ``Double``

- **Units:** ``deg-F``
- **Units:** ``F``

- **Required:** ``false``

Expand Down Expand Up @@ -2401,7 +2401,7 @@ The temperature above which the heat pump backup system is disabled. If both thi
- **Name:** ``heat_pump_backup_heating_lockout_temp``
- **Type:** ``Double``

- **Units:** ``deg-F``
- **Units:** ``F``

- **Required:** ``false``

Expand Down Expand Up @@ -2498,7 +2498,7 @@ Type of capacity values for detailed performance data if available. Applies only

**HVAC Detailed Performance Data: Heating Outdoor Temperatures**

Outdoor temperatures of heating det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 47 deg-F. At least two performance data points are required using a comma-separated list.
Outdoor temperatures of heating det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 47 F. At least two performance data points are required using a comma-separated list.

- **Name:** ``hvac_perf_data_heating_outdoor_temperatures``
- **Type:** ``String``
Expand Down Expand Up @@ -2553,7 +2553,7 @@ Maximum speed efficiency COP values of heating detailed performance data if avai

**HVAC Detailed Performance Data: Cooling Outdoor Temperatures**

Outdoor temperatures of cooling det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 95 deg-F. At least two performance data points are required using a comma-separated list.
Outdoor temperatures of cooling det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 95 F. At least two performance data points are required using a comma-separated list.

- **Name:** ``hvac_perf_data_cooling_outdoor_temperatures``
- **Type:** ``String``
Expand Down Expand Up @@ -3683,7 +3683,7 @@ The standby loss of water heater. Only applies to space-heating boilers. If not
- **Name:** ``water_heater_standby_loss``
- **Type:** ``Double``

- **Units:** ``deg-F/hr``
- **Units:** ``F/hr``

- **Required:** ``false``

Expand All @@ -3709,7 +3709,7 @@ The setpoint temperature of water heater. If not provided, the OS-HPXML default
- **Name:** ``water_heater_setpoint_temperature``
- **Type:** ``Double``

- **Units:** ``deg-F``
- **Units:** ``F``

- **Required:** ``false``

Expand Down Expand Up @@ -5049,7 +5049,7 @@ The space type for the extra refrigerator location. If not provided, the OS-HPXM

**Extra Refrigerator: Rated Annual Consumption**

The EnergyGuide rated annual energy consumption for an extra rrefrigerator. If not provided, the OS-HPXML default (see <a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#hpxml-refrigerators'>HPXML Refrigerators</a>) is used.
The EnergyGuide rated annual energy consumption for an extra refrigerator. If not provided, the OS-HPXML default (see <a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#hpxml-refrigerators'>HPXML Refrigerators</a>) is used.

- **Name:** ``extra_refrigerator_rated_annual_kwh``
- **Type:** ``Double``
Expand Down Expand Up @@ -5246,7 +5246,7 @@ The cooling setpoint temperature offset during months when the ceiling fans are
- **Name:** ``ceiling_fan_cooling_setpoint_temp_offset``
- **Type:** ``Double``

- **Units:** ``deg-F``
- **Units:** ``F``

- **Required:** ``false``

Expand Down
81 changes: 46 additions & 35 deletions BuildResidentialHPXML/measure.rb

Large diffs are not rendered by default.

42 changes: 21 additions & 21 deletions BuildResidentialHPXML/measure.xml
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@
<schema_version>3.1</schema_version>
<name>build_residential_hpxml</name>
<uid>a13a8983-2b01-4930-8af2-42030b6e4233</uid>
<version_id>5bba0282-12b2-4602-b7cf-7242adce2cab</version_id>
<version_modified>2024-06-20T23:43:28Z</version_modified>
<version_id>343865cd-52dc-4e6d-af60-afb743eed6ec</version_id>
<version_modified>2024-07-01T16:47:23Z</version_modified>
<xml_checksum>2C38F48B</xml_checksum>
<class_name>BuildResidentialHPXML</class_name>
<display_name>HPXML Builder</display_name>
Expand Down Expand Up @@ -2807,7 +2807,7 @@
<display_name>Heat Pump: Heating Capacity Retention Temperature</display_name>
<description>The user-specified temperature (e.g., 17F or 5F) for the above heating capacity retention fraction. Applies to all heat pump types except ground-to-air. Required if the Heating Capacity Retention Fraction is provided.</description>
<type>Double</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-2862,7 +2862,7 @@
<display_name>Heat Pump: Compressor Lockout Temperature</display_name>
<description>The temperature below which the heat pump compressor is disabled. If both this and Backup Heating Lockout Temperature are provided and use the same value, it essentially defines a switchover temperature (for, e.g., a dual-fuel heat pump). Applies to all heat pump types other than ground-to-air. If not provided, the OS-HPXML default (see &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#air-to-air-heat-pump'&gt;Air-to-Air Heat Pump&lt;/a&gt;, &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#mini-split-heat-pump'&gt;Mini-Split Heat Pump&lt;/a&gt;, &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#packaged-terminal-heat-pump'&gt;Packaged Terminal Heat Pump&lt;/a&gt;, &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#room-air-conditioner-w-reverse-cycle'&gt;Room Air Conditioner w/ Reverse Cycle&lt;/a&gt;) is used.</description>
<type>Double</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-2956,7 +2956,7 @@
<display_name>Heat Pump: Backup Heating Lockout Temperature</display_name>
<description>The temperature above which the heat pump backup system is disabled. If both this and Compressor Lockout Temperature are provided and use the same value, it essentially defines a switchover temperature (for, e.g., a dual-fuel heat pump). Applies for both Backup Type of 'integrated' and 'separate'. If not provided, the OS-HPXML default (see &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#backup'&gt;Backup&lt;/a&gt;) is used.</description>
<type>Double</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-3067,9 +3067,9 @@
<argument>
<name>hvac_perf_data_heating_outdoor_temperatures</name>
<display_name>HVAC Detailed Performance Data: Heating Outdoor Temperatures</display_name>
<description>Outdoor temperatures of heating det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 47 deg-F. At least two performance data points are required using a comma-separated list.</description>
<description>Outdoor temperatures of heating det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 47 F. At least two performance data points are required using a comma-separated list.</description>
<type>String</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-3112,9 +3112,9 @@
<argument>
<name>hvac_perf_data_cooling_outdoor_temperatures</name>
<display_name>HVAC Detailed Performance Data: Cooling Outdoor Temperatures</display_name>
<description>Outdoor temperatures of cooling det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 95 deg-F. At least two performance data points are required using a comma-separated list.</description>
<description>Outdoor temperatures of cooling detailed performance data if available. Applies only to variable-speed air-source HVAC systems (central air conditioners, mini-split air conditioners, air-to-air heat pumps, and mini-split heat pumps). One of the outdoor temperatures must be 95 F. At least two performance data points are required using a comma-separated list.</description>
<type>String</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-3447,7 +3447,7 @@
<display_name>HVAC Control: Heating Weekday Setpoint Schedule</display_name>
<description>Specify the constant or 24-hour comma-separated weekday heating setpoint schedule. Required unless a detailed CSV schedule is provided.</description>
<type>String</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and All @@ -3456,7 +3456,7 @@
<display_name>HVAC Control: Heating Weekend Setpoint Schedule</display_name>
<description>Specify the constant or 24-hour comma-separated weekend heating setpoint schedule. Required unless a detailed CSV schedule is provided.</description>
<type>String</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and All @@ -3465,7 +3465,7 @@
<display_name>HVAC Control: Cooling Weekday Setpoint Schedule</display_name>
<description>Specify the constant or 24-hour comma-separated weekday cooling setpoint schedule. Required unless a detailed CSV schedule is provided.</description>
<type>String</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and All @@ -3474,7 +3474,7 @@
<display_name>HVAC Control: Cooling Weekend Setpoint Schedule</display_name>
<description>Specify the constant or 24-hour comma-separated weekend cooling setpoint schedule. Required unless a detailed CSV schedule is provided.</description>
<type>String</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-4532,7 +4532,7 @@
<display_name>Water Heater: Standby Loss</display_name>
<description>The standby loss of water heater. Only applies to space-heating boilers. If not provided, the OS-HPXML default (see &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#combi-boiler-w-storage'&gt;Combi Boiler w/ Storage&lt;/a&gt;) is used.</description>
<type>Double</type>
<units>deg-F/hr</units>
<units>F/hr</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and All @@ -4550,7 +4550,7 @@
<display_name>Water Heater: Setpoint Temperature</display_name>
<description>The setpoint temperature of water heater. If not provided, the OS-HPXML default (see &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#hpxml-water-heating-systems'&gt;HPXML Water Heating Systems&lt;/a&gt;) is used.</description>
<type>Double</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-6153,7 +6153,7 @@
<argument>
<name>extra_refrigerator_rated_annual_kwh</name>
<display_name>Extra Refrigerator: Rated Annual Consumption</display_name>
<description>The EnergyGuide rated annual energy consumption for an extra rrefrigerator. If not provided, the OS-HPXML default (see &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#hpxml-refrigerators'&gt;HPXML Refrigerators&lt;/a&gt;) is used.</description>
<description>The EnergyGuide rated annual energy consumption for an extra refrigerator. If not provided, the OS-HPXML default (see &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#hpxml-refrigerators'&gt;HPXML Refrigerators&lt;/a&gt;) is used.</description>
<type>Double</type>
<units>kWh/yr</units>
<required>false</required>
Expand Down Expand Up @@ -6436,7 +6436,7 @@
<display_name>Ceiling Fan: Cooling Setpoint Temperature Offset</display_name>
<description>The cooling setpoint temperature offset during months when the ceiling fans are operating. Only applies if ceiling fan quantity is greater than zero. If not provided, the OS-HPXML default (see &lt;a href='https://openstudio-hpxml.readthedocs.io/en/v1.8.1/workflow_inputs.html#hpxml-ceiling-fans'&gt;HPXML Ceiling Fans&lt;/a&gt;) is used.</description>
<type>Double</type>
<units>deg-F</units>
<units>F</units>
<required>false</required>
<model_dependent>false</model_dependent>
</argument>
Expand Down Expand Up @@ -7343,7 +7343,7 @@
<filename>README.md</filename>
<filetype>md</filetype>
<usage_type>readme</usage_type>
<checksum>7BEAF038</checksum>
<checksum>CFBA07D1</checksum>
</file>
<file>
<filename>README.md.erb</filename>
Expand All @@ -7360,19 +7360,19 @@
<filename>measure.rb</filename>
<filetype>rb</filetype>
<usage_type>script</usage_type>
<checksum>D8FCCD88</checksum>
<checksum>512A8D37</checksum>
</file>
<file>
<filename>geometry.rb</filename>
<filetype>rb</filetype>
<usage_type>resource</usage_type>
<checksum>F6952477</checksum>
<checksum>8AE4C454</checksum>
</file>
<file>
<filename>test_build_residential_hpxml.rb</filename>
<filetype>rb</filetype>
<usage_type>test</usage_type>
<checksum>92AD700D</checksum>
<checksum>A40F646C</checksum>
</file>
</files>
</measure>
Loading

0 comments on commit cb1bd15

Please sign in to comment.